NEW ~ Hardcover, all color illustrations. Volume 8 in the Santuarios Naturales del Peru series by Walter H. Wust. Introduccion: Aportes del Peru a la gastronomia mundial, by Fernando Cabieses. Followed by two major sections: La Flora & La Fauna. Describes plants and animals in Peruvian natural and cultural contexts, covering related topics such as ancient agriculture, biodiversity, "plantas magicas," traditional medicine, commercialization, and much more. 152pp. En espanol / Spanish language.
